Output 4131884cbfd7f60f0471c06e4c7d7c22a048fe81a4f13633ee7fa86615bfc69b:8

value
139485000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 826ecf06a2e85bdb7603dbf4ca5823e016b0d543 OP_EQUAL
address
3DagWc2qqqrZPXYnZuqyYMje71uscWsFZV
transaction
4131884cbfd7f60f0471c06e4c7d7c22a048fe81a4f13633ee7fa86615bfc69b
spent
true